+Version 4.2.1 (5 oct 2023)
+----------------------------------------------------------------
+* Fix a bug occuring when input images origins were not sharing the same pixel grid
+* CI to push "latest-gpu" tag on dockerhub

+  if (m_FullyConvolutional)
+  {
+    // Align extent over inputs pixel grid, so that the extent lies on the
+    // common pixel grid of all inputs.
+    // When this can't be done (i.e. shifted origins), a bug is likely to occur.
+    // However the warning issued previously should give a hint about the issue.
+    PointType alignedExtentInf, alignedExtentSup;
+    alignedExtentSup.Fill(itk::NumericTraits<double>::max());
+    alignedExtentInf.Fill(itk::NumericTraits<double>::NonpositiveMin());
+    for (unsigned int imageIndex = 0; imageIndex < this->GetNumberOfInputs(); imageIndex++)
+      for (unsigned int dim = 0; dim < OutputImageType::ImageDimension; ++dim)
+      {
+        const double spc = this->GetInput(imageIndex)->GetSpacing()[dim];
+        const double ref = this->GetInput(imageIndex)->GetOrigin()[dim] - 0.5 * spc;
+        const double alignedInf = std::ceil((extentInf[dim] - ref) / spc) * spc + ref;
+        const double alignedSup = std::floor((extentSup[dim] - ref) / spc) * spc + ref;
+        alignedExtentInf[dim] = vnl_math_max(alignedInf, alignedExtentInf[dim]);
+        alignedExtentSup[dim] = vnl_math_min(alignedSup, alignedExtentSup[dim]);
+      }
+    extentInf = alignedExtentInf;
+    extentSup = alignedExtentSup;
+  }
